Transaction 540ae26aa560d538968719776bab94d7c963f863d49bd674d14a31b5647d0f7c
1 Input
1 Output
-
540ae26aa560d538968719776bab94d7c963f863d49bd674d14a31b5647d0f7c:0
- value
- 5262953
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95b24817aa0468ab8018975dca95e7bc1d2f24e9 OP_EQUAL
- address
- 3FLYBMFcMtAKPvGqMLwHRsShgsYN5aiTeZ